Federico Garcia Sagrado

Qa/qc VP EMEA & South Asia And Global Chief Quality Officer at Qualicaps

Federico Garcia Sagrado has a strong background in quality assurance and regulatory affairs. Federico began their career at Marion Merrel Dow as a Calibration/Validation Manager from 1993 to 1995. Federico then joined sanofi-aventis and held various positions including Quality Control Manager Deputy from 1995 to 2001, Production and Process Optimization Manager from 2001 to 2004, and Site Quality Manager & Qualified Person from 2004 to 2011. After that, they worked at Famar Health Care Services Madrid S.A.U. as Head of Quality Management & Qualified Person from 2011 to 2015. Currently, they are serving as the QA/QC VP EMEA & South Asia and Global Chief Quality Officer at Qualicaps, where they have held different roles since 2015, including QA/QC/Regulatory Manager from 2015 to 2016, QA/QC/Regulatory VP EMEA from 2016 to 2018, QA/QC/Regulatory VP EMEA and Global Chief Quality Officer from 2018 to 2020, and currently QA/QC VP EMEA & South Asia and Global Chief Quality Officer.

Federico Garcia Sagrado completed their Bachelor of Pharmacy (B.Pharm.) in Industrial Pharmacy at the Universidad de Alcalá from 1983 to 1988. Federico then pursued further education at the same university, earning a Doctor of Pharmacy (Pharm.D.) degree in Pharmaceutical Sciences from 2001 to 2006. In addition, Federico Garcia Sagrado also obtained two specializations from the Universidad de Alcalá, one in analysis and control of medicines and drugs, and another in industrial and galenic pharmacy.
